In 538 A.D. the papal power became a political player,
and it reigned for 1260 prophetic days. (Which is 1260 years, 42 months or 3 ½
years, i.e. until 1798 when the pope was imprisoned.) This time frame is
especially important to our study of the 5th day of creation.

Gen 1:20 And God said, Let the
waters bring forth abundantly the moving creature that hath life, and fowl
[that] may fly above the earth in the open firmament of heaven.
1:21 And God
created great whales, and every living creature that moveth, which the waters
brought forth abundantly, after their kind, and every winged fowl after his
kind: and God saw that [it was] good.
1:22 And God
blessed them, saying, Be fruitful, and multiply, and fill the waters in the
seas, and let fowl multiply in the earth.
1:23 And the
evening and the morning were the fifth day.
